The Trend: Mid-Tower ATX Cases for Gaming Builds

Mid-tower cases are the most popular choice for gamers due to their balance of size, airflow, and aesthetics. They offer plenty of room for powerful components while still being compact enough to fit in most gaming setups.

The ATX form factor is a must for gaming builds as it allows for more powerful components such as high-end GPUs and CPUs. Mid-tower cases are also known for their excellent cable management options, which help keep your system looking clean and organized.
